Transaction ab80d6c102c51997ae116561907f3f7a31ea2f642e26e96c9511c1788bdd8482

1 Input
2 Outputs
  • ab80d6c102c51997ae116561907f3f7a31ea2f642e26e96c9511c1788bdd8482:0
  • value  350992136
    address  19fbhHD42q9enws5zAV4hUMgsofSmQ33Zf
  • ab80d6c102c51997ae116561907f3f7a31ea2f642e26e96c9511c1788bdd8482:1
  • value  6700000
    address  12crtEdobCR2sdWRihA6dSksawSPreYTYU